Exemple #1
0
 public SensorHandler(String filename_in)
 {
     internalSensors = new List <iSensor>();
     externalSensors = new List <iSensor>();
     sparser         = new SensorParser(filename_in);
     date_sensor     = iSensor.makeSensor("DATE", "01/01/1970", "String", false);
     time_sensor     = iSensor.makeSensor("TIME", "12:59", "String", false);
 }
Exemple #2
0
        public static iSensor makeSensor(String data_tag, String initialValue, String data_type, bool isThisSensorInternal)
        {
            iSensor a = new iSensor();

            a.SENSOR_DATA_TAG = data_tag;
            a.value           = initialValue;
            a.value_type      = data_type;
            a.isInternal      = isThisSensorInternal;
            return(a);
        }
Exemple #3
0
 public void AddExternal(iSensor s)
 {
     externalSensors.Add(s);
 }
Exemple #4
0
 public void AddInternal(iSensor s)
 {
     internalSensors.Add(s);
 }